Webpoint on the surface is hyperbolic. The cross-cap is called a hyperbolic cross-cap (Figure 2, right). If a>0, the parabolic set in the source is the union of two transverse curves and the cross-cap is called an elliptic cross-cap (Figure 2, left). When a= 0, the cross-cap is called a parabolic cross-cap (Figure 2, center).
